Chablis: The Summer White
The first toast of our summer soiree is to the Chablis, a French classic that reigns supreme during the hotter months. Its crisp, mineral-laced flavor, tempered by a subtle burst of citrus and green apple notes, is a refreshing antidote to the summer heat. Chablis wines are a testament to the art of balance – their delicacy and acidity elegantly intertwined, providing an invigorating start to any summer gathering.

Vinho Verde: The Portuguese Marvel
Next, we journey to the verdant valleys of Portugal with the Vinho Verde. This light, effervescent wine is a marvel of the summer season. Its name, translating to 'green wine', denotes its youthful freshness. The Vinho Verde is characterized by its low alcohol content and slight fizz, making it an exceptionally refreshing choice for a summer afternoon.
Sauvignon Blanc: The Zesty Maverick
Our next selection, the Sauvignon Blanc, is a zesty maverick that has earned its place in the pantheon of summer wines. Known for its crisp acidity and vivid flavor profile – think gooseberry, grapefruit, and passionfruit – the Sauvignon Blanc is a tantalizing choice for those seeking a wine with a robust character. It pairs beautifully with seafood, making it an excellent companion for a beachside summer soiree.
Prosecco: The Sparkling Finale
We conclude our summer wine selection with a sparkling finale – the Prosecco. This Italian bubbly is the epitome of celebration, its lively bubbles and delicate flavors of green apple, honeydew, and cream creating a joyous end to any gathering. The Prosecco's effervescence and lighter style make it a delightful choice for a warm summer evening, under a sky lit with stars.
